An attic ladder (US) or loft ladder (UK) is a retractable ladder that is installed into an attic door/access panel. They are used as an inexpensive and compact alternative to having a stairway that ascends to the attic of a building. They are useful in areas with space constraints that would hinder the installation of a standard staircase.
An extension ladder. A ladder is a vertical or inclined set of rungs or steps commonly used for climbing or descending. There are two types: rigid ladders that are self-supporting or that may be leaned against a vertical surface such as a wall, and rollable ladders, such as those made of rope or aluminium, that may be hung from the top.

A flexible organic light-emitting diode (FOLED) is a type of organic light-emitting diode (OLED) incorporating a flexible plastic substrate on which the electroluminescent organic semiconductor is deposited. This enables the device to be bent or rolled while still operating.
